The data on preeclampsia is sooo limited even after all these years. Dr. Brewer, way back when, had the "Brewer diet" which did seem to reduce pre-e and I have seen several women who started the Brewer diet after developing some higher BP and it seemed to prevent them from going into all out pre-e. A big componenet of the Brewer diet is high protein. Have to wonder if being on a girl diet made your protein lower than your other pregnancies. Also, he stressed dairy consumption. Since then, calcium has been link to lowered risk. There is not much you can do but I would def increase your calcium and protein intake. Wont hurt.
